Transaction 34ec924311df02b9866213bbc77fde96fb6ac55c64b0a55d5c4d4aef477bf95e

4 Input
2 Outputs
  • 34ec924311df02b9866213bbc77fde96fb6ac55c64b0a55d5c4d4aef477bf95e:0
  • value  2329300
    address  1MpgHhBnstYanmuaR7gZ8dxNTuTytxGnhb
  • 34ec924311df02b9866213bbc77fde96fb6ac55c64b0a55d5c4d4aef477bf95e:1
  • value  49545
    address  15ujLqLrA7S4zXDeQ7kjK1gWJuaZ36nxVV